Buying Guide for Cabinets to Go vs. Home Depot
When deciding between Cabinets to Go and Home Depot for your cabinetry needs, consider the following factors:
Assessing your needs and budget
Evaluate the requirements of your project, including the size, style, and functionality of the cabinets you need. Determine your budget range to narrow down your options.
Researching product options
Explore the cabinet styles, finishes, and designs offered by Cabinets to Go and Home Depot. Consider factors such as durability, aesthetics, and compatibility with your home design.
Comparing prices and warranties
Compare the pricing structures of both brands, considering any ongoing promotions or discounts. Additionally, review the warranties provided to ensure sufficient coverage for your investment.
Considering installation services
If you require assistance with cabinet installation, inquire about the installation services offered by Cabinets to Go and Home Depot. Evaluate the expertise and reputation of their installation teams and any additional costs associated with the service.

Care and Maintenance of Cabinets to Go vs. Home Depot
Proper care is essential to prolong the lifespan and appearance of your cabinets, regardless of the brand you choose.
Cleaning and upkeep tips
Regularly clean your cabinets using a mild detergent and a soft cloth or sponge.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can damage the finishes. Wipe up spills promptly to prevent staining or warping of the wood.
Avoiding common mistakes
Do not use rough chemicals or abrasive materials that can scratch or damage the cabinet surfaces. Use soft-close mechanisms gently to avoid wear and tear.
Dealing with wear and tear
Over time, cabinets may experience wear and tears, such as loose hinges or worn-out hardware. Regularly inspect your cabinets and address any issues promptly. Consider reapplying protective finishes or coatings to maintain their appearance.
